84669 orang belajar
152542 orang belajar
20005 orang belajar
5487 orang belajar
7821 orang belajar
359900 orang belajar
3350 orang belajar
180660 orang belajar
48569 orang belajar
18603 orang belajar
40936 orang belajar
1549 orang belajar
1183 orang belajar
32909 orang belajar
比如,图片打包以后的名字为privilege_preview_img.b24d2132.png,但是html、css或者JS的图片名还是privilege_preview_img.png,没有后面那串哈希字符串,所以图片找不到,这个应该怎么解决啊?按理来说grunt和gulp打包的时候应该会自动对应上才对啊?麻烦哪位大神解答一下,谢谢!
业精于勤,荒于嬉;行成于思,毁于随。
那是因为你打包将静态资源的文件名编码了如使用gulp工具gulp-rev插件的作用就是将静态资源的文件名md5,会生成一个映射表,json文件。gulp-rev-collector插件的作用就是替换文件路径名,如将html里面引用的app.js替换成已经md5过的文件,如替换成app-12312312.js。
gulp插件gulp-rev gulp-rev-collector
会匹配的,只要用对了正确的插件
那是因为你打包将静态资源的文件名编码了
如使用gulp工具
gulp-rev插件的作用就是将静态资源的文件名md5,会生成一个映射表,json文件。
gulp-rev-collector插件的作用就是替换文件路径名,如将html里面引用的app.js替换成已经md5过的文件,如替换成app-12312312.js。
gulp插件
gulp-rev gulp-rev-collector
会匹配的,只要用对了正确的插件